Who Actually Sets The Bail Bond Amount?

If a offender has to go to trial, there’s a procedure within the courts where the judge sets a bail amount. The amount of money is known as a financial assurance of sorts that makes certain the accused will turn up in court for his or her trials, or any kind of court ordered appointments. The bail sum would depend on a variety of factors.

The court would need to first ensure that the bail sum fits the crime that is being tried. The larger the degree of the criminal offense, the greater money that is required for bail. Another factor that will determine what the judge sets the bail sum at would be the classification of the crime. The classification of the crime is going to either be considered a misdemeanor or a felony. Given that misdemeanors are of a lower criminal class than felonies, a bail sum established for misdemeanors shall be less than for felonies.

The judge in addition to that has to decide if the criminal would be a flight risk, or if they would cause more damage in the neighborhood if they were to be released out on bail. Again, if the criminal or the accused has committed a crime that’s of a very dangerous nature, they will sometimes have their bail set with a very high dollar sum, or the bail might even be denied.

Once the bail amount is set, the charged must appear to all of their court ordered appointments. If they do not show up, they will owe the courts the monetary amount arranged by the courts. More often than not, the bail amount arranged is just too high for the criminal or the accused to pay off. So the criminal or the accused needs to take advantage of the services of a bail bondsman. You should be looking for one that knows the laws where you are at.

The bail bondsman works with courts essentially to make sure that the bail amount will be paid for. Precisely how this works would be that the criminal or the accused will go to a bailbond company. They’re going to have to sign an agreement that they’re going to pay 10-15 percent of the set bail amount in advance, and the bail bond company pays for the rest. It is like a deposit for insurance, only bonds are generally insurance policies directed for payouts to the courts in the event the criminal or the defendant doesn’t show up to their appointment. The criminal or the accused is not going to get their money back for that deposit.

US Holidays And Holy Days

December 7th, 2010

Congress and the president have designated ten days as federal holidays. Being ‘federal’, these holidays technically only pertain to federal employees and inhabitants of the District of Columbia, although they are so widely observed that they can be thought of as national holidays.

Officially, it is up to each individual state to designate public holidays. If the holiday falls on a Saturday or Sunday, the Friday before or the Monday after is given in lieu to make a long weekend.

New Year’s Day (January 1) – celebrating the New Year dates back to pre-Christian times, when rites were performed to try to ensure the return of Spring.

Martin Luther King Jnr. Day (third Monday in January) – before he was shot dead in 1968, Martin Luther King Jnr. was the foremost civil rights leader in the 1950′s and 1960′s. He was awarded the Nobel Peace Prize in 1964. Congress set this day aside to commemorate his life and accomplishments in 1983.

Washington’s Birthday (third Monday in February) – originally it was celebrated on Washington’s actual birthday, the 22nd of February, but it was moved in 1971 to make a long weekend. It is occasionally known as Presidents’ Day, because it is close to Lincoln’s birthday on the 12th February.

Memorial Day (last Monday in May) – also called Decoration Day, it honours soldiers fallen in battle.It originates from the Civil War and is traditionally marked by parades and services.

Independence Day (4th July) – this, the most significant US holiday, marks the 1776 signing of the Declaration of Independence from Great Britain. It was first celebrated in 1777 and is marked by fireworks, parades and speeches.

Labor Day (first Monday in September) – this, the suggestion of Peter J. McGuire, the president of the United Brotherhood of Carpenters and Joiners, was taken up in 1894 to celebrate American workers.

Columbus Day (second Monday in October) – Christopher Columbus and his crew landed in the Bahamas on Oct 12th 1492. It was first celebrated in 1792, although it was not formally recognized until 1909. It is a cause of special pride to Italian-Americans, who claim the Genoan explorer as their own.

Veterans Day (Nov 11th) – or Armistice Day commemorates the end of the First World War on Nov 11th 1918. It was made a legal holiday in 1938, but its name was changed in 1954 to honour all American veteran soldiers.

Thanksgiving Day (fourth Thursday in November) – it was first celebrated in Plymouth County, Massachusetts in 1621, the year in which the Pilgrims landed in the New World to give thanks for the new harvest and the new land they had colonized. President Lincoln made it a holiday in 1863.

Christmas Day (December 25th) – Christians celebrate the birth of Jesus Christ.

A Short Background On Jurisprudence

To truly understand the laws we should have some type of understanding of the philosophical discipline that helps us develop laws called jurisprudence.

There are two parts to jurisprudence, Analytical and Normative. Normative jurisprudence is the moral foundation of law, the reason we punish. That of what is morally expected of each individual in the society we live in today.

Do we as humans have the right to kill another human under the law and can we be punished under the law for doing so? Normative jurisprudence deals with this part of the law.

Analytical jurisprudence deals with the law as it is and all that it entails. It studies the various legal systems in place and determines what the law is and what a rule is. What is the difference between law and rule and why they are categorized as such?

Morality is not a concern of Analytical jurisprudence, its’ concern is analyzing the law systems that are in place already.

DUI In Indiana: Specific Aspects Unique To Offenses In Indiana

IN DWI criminal charges can be prosecuted on one of two bases: Either the state will try to demonstrate that someone was operating a motor vehicle during a time they were drunk (meaning that they sustained a loss of control of their regular thought and faculties as the result of taking alcohol and/or drugs), or by violating the per se law, meaning that they drove with a blood alcohol level of .08% or more.

Owi cases in IN are generally misdemeanor offenses, but the penalty charges in Indiana drunk driving cases can grow drastically in cases where the alcohol level is .15% or more.

Drunk driving laws in Indiana are exceptional in one particular way: Indiana DWI arrests cause the law enforcement officer picking out a choice of blood, breath or urine testing to ascertain the alcohol content of the individual arrested for drunk driving. The person arrested for drunk driving in Indiana has no right to decide on the test, nor any right to consult with legal counsel before selecting whether or not to submit to the test.

The law enforcement officer ought to revoke your license at the moment of your arrest and give you a receipt for it. You are not suspended when the police officer takes your license. The truth is, you can apply for a temporary license until your suspension. A replacement license is a great idea for identification purposes to save you humiliation when asked for I.D. Of course, once the Court or BMV tells you that you are suspended, you can no longer drive and your duplicate license is not valid for driving or identification.

In Indiana there are at least three (3) recidivist or repeat offender penalties for DUI. First, and most significant, Indiana has a habitual substance offender law that could produce up to 8 extra years in jail if filed against a defendent with two (2) or more prior violations. Second, a felony DUI in Indiana usually consists of a prior violations within 5 years of the current charge. Finally, habitual traffic violator status is enforced on DUI violators who accumulate three (3) DWI’s in a ten (10) year period. For that reason, the prior offenses can be an important part of the case. Your attorney must examine the credibility of the prior violation and figure out if post-conviction relief might eradicate one of those offenses.

Your Driving Record Can Help You In Traffic Court

Having inaccuracies on your driving record can drive up the price you pay for auto insurance. Is your auto insurance premiums more than they should be?

If your driving record has mistakes on it you very well could be paying more in auto insurance than you should be.

A study by the Insurance Research Council showed that at least 22% of driving records had mistakes that could be costing them a lot more in auto insurance premiums than they should be paying.

Various reasons exist for these mistakes, but more commonly they result from a traffic violation that has been resolved but it still remains on the driving record.

And obviously clerical errors do happen while inputting information into a database.

Believe it or not mistakes on a your driving record can prevent you from getting certain jobs, and as previously mentioned raise your auto insurance rates.

Mistakes such as these can be especially detrimental if your job requires you to drive a lot, or if you drive a company vehicle.

Employers can and do regularly screen driving records of their current employees or prospective employees, and if you don’t disclose everything that is contained in it cost you a job.

When you’re in traffic court trying to fight a speeding ticket a good driving record can work wonders for you. Taking a copy of a current clean driving record to court can greatly improve your chances of having an infraction thrown out.

Even if they already have a copy of your driving record pulled up, by having your own it impresses upon the judge that you are a good driver and to take it into consideration.

Most judges show special leniency for people with past driving histories that are clean. And by showing the judge that you were conscious enough to buy your own driving record prior to traffic court can help persuade him or her to rule favorably for you.
